PLEASE HELP NOW The dissolved minerals in today’s oceans are what make the sea salty. Dissolved minerals are also what contribut

ed to the saltiness of the Precambrian oceans. Which process in the water cycle best explains how liquid water gathered dissolved minerals from Earth’s surface and carried them into low-lying basins that eventually formed the oceans?
Geography
1 answer:
Komok [63]3 years ago
7 0
Run off, when water and anything on the ground it can lift with it moves across the land. Hope this makes sense

help asap.A scientist observes a natural flow of water coming out of a hillside. The hillside is lower than the water table. Wha
Oliga [24]

<u>Answer</u>: Spring.

<u>Explanation</u>: The source for the water flow observed is an artesian aquifer. This type of aquifer contains groundwater under positive pressure. In order to reach hydrostatic equilibrium, a spring will form through a crack/weak spot in the bedrock. For this type of geological formation, water will exit at a level lower than that of the water table.
